/// How long to wait for a storage host to accept a connection.
|
||||
///
|
||||
/// This client had no timeouts at all. A host that neither accepts nor refuses,
|
||||
/// which is what a dropping firewall or a black-holed address looks like, held
|
||||
/// every attempt for the operating system's own connect backoff: measured at
|
||||
/// 21 s on Windows and 134 s on Linux. With `MAX_FILE_RETRIES` and its backoff
|
||||
/// that is minutes for one file, and a profile of two hundred files reports
|
||||
/// nothing for most of an hour.
|
||||
///
|
||||
/// Matches the pre-flight probe, so a host that fails the check fails a
|
||||
/// transfer the same way and in the same time.
|
||||
const CONNECT_TIMEOUT: Duration = Duration::from_secs(8);
|
||||
|
||||
/// How long a transfer may make no progress at all.
|
||||
///
|
||||
/// Deliberately an inactivity timeout and not a deadline on the whole request.
|
||||
/// Profile files run to tens of megabytes and a slow link is not a broken one,
|
||||
/// so a total timeout would start failing syncs that were working. This fires
|
||||
/// only when nothing arrives for a full minute.
|
||||
const READ_TIMEOUT: Duration = Duration::from_secs(60);
